What is the best temperature to cook chicken wings on a pellet grill?

Cooking chicken wings on a pellet grill is a game-changer for achieving perfect, smoky-tender wings with crispy skin. The best temperature for cooking chicken wings on a pellet grill is around 275°F-300°F (135°C-149°C). This mid-range temperature ensures that the wings cook evenly and slowly without burning. Preheat your grill for about 10-15 minutes to reach the desired temperature. For enhanced flavor, soak the chicken wings in a marinade or rub with your favorite seasonings before grilling. Pellet grills offer precise temperature control, making them ideal for cooking wings. For example, maintain a steady temperature of 275°F for about 30-35 minutes, flipping the wings halfway through for even cooking. However, if you prefer crispier skin, increase the temperature to 350°F (175°C) for the final 5-7 minutes of cooking. Always use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ature; it should reach 165°F (74°C) to ensure safety. This method ensures juicy, flavorful chicken wings with a perfect balance of smoky and crispy textures.

Should I use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ature of the wings?

Using a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ature of chicken wings is a crucial step to ensure that they are cooked to perfection and safe to eat. By inserting a reliable meat thermometer into the thickest part of the wings, you can avoid undercooked, raw meat that could harbor harmful bacteria and avoid overcooking which can lead to dry, rubbery chicken. Aim for an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C), as confirmed by the U.S. Department of Agriculture. This method is particularly useful when grilling or frying, where visual cues like color can be deceiving. Additionally, using a meat thermometer helps maintain consistent cooking times, ensuring that each wing is cooked evenly. For optimal results, consider investing in a digital instant-read thermometer, which provides quick and accurate readings, making it an indispensable tool for any serious cook.

Can I cook frozen chicken wings on a pellet grill?

Cooking frozen chicken wings on a pellet grill is a time-saving and flavorful method that smokers and grillers are loving. This cooking technique involves minimal preparation and eliminates the need for thawing the wings beforehand. Start by preheating your pellet grill to a temperature between 350-375°F (175-190°C). Season the frozen chicken wings with your favorite dry rub, salt, pepper, and any additional spices you prefer. place the wings on the grill grates or a cast iron pan and cook for about 30-35 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C). To achieve a crispy skin, smoke a few more minutes with the grill lid off. Remember, as the wings thaw, they will release more moisture, so you might need to extend cooking time slightly. For added flavor, baste with your favorite BBQ sauce or butter during the last few minutes of cooking. This method ensures evenly cooked, tender, and delicious frozen chicken wings on a pellet grill.
